StarlightDoll Posted November 16, 2012 Share Posted November 16, 2012 They are really good games. I don't yet have the HD Collection, but I played the original 2. I'm not into the mech stuff either, but Zone of the Enders was first I ever played. It's not the sluggish slow paced land walking kind of mech game. You're in the air most the time with swarms of enemies after you. Kind of fast paced, but fun. I personally enjoyed the 2nd one more than the first, but both were great games. I rented them when I first played and can say they are good enough to buy. It's an underrated series. Sad they never got as much attention as some other big name series, but at least they were popular enough to release an HD Collection. ^^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
